4到7岁学什么编程好些
-
对于4到7岁的孩子来说,学习编程可以培养他们的逻辑思维、问题解决能力和创造力。虽然这个年龄段的孩子可能还不具备完全理解编程语言的能力,但可以通过一些适合他们的编程教育工具来进行启蒙。
1.可视化编程:可视化编程是一种通过图形化的方式来编写代码的方法,不需要输入文字或语法,适合初学者。Scratch和Blockly是两个很受欢迎的可视化编程工具,它们可以帮助孩子们学习编程的基本概念和逻辑。
2.机器人编程:机器人编程是一种实践性的学习方式,可以让孩子们亲自动手操控机器人完成任务。Lego Mindstorms和Dash&Dot是两个适合4到7岁孩子的机器人编程工具,它们可以帮助孩子们理解编程和机器人技术的基本原理。
3.编程游戏:编程游戏是一种通过玩游戏来学习编程的方式,孩子们可以通过解决游戏中的编程难题来学习编程思维。比如,Code.org和Tynker等网站提供了一系列适合4到7岁孩子的编程游戏,可以帮助他们学习基本的编程概念和算法思维。
4.故事编程:故事编程是一种将编程和创意故事结合起来的学习方式,可以激发孩子们的创造力和想象力。比如,ScratchJr是一个适合4到7岁孩子的故事编程工具,它可以让孩子们通过编写故事和动画来学习编程。
在学习编程的过程中,父母和老师的指导和鼓励非常重要。他们可以帮助孩子们理解编程的概念,解决遇到的问题,并激发他们的兴趣和热情。此外,多给孩子提供编程相关的资源和机会,如参加编程比赛、加入编程俱乐部等,可以进一步培养孩子的编程能力和兴趣。
1年前 -
4到7岁的孩子可以学习一些基础的编程概念和技能,这对他们未来的学习和发展非常有益。以下是一些建议:
-
图形化编程语言:对于这个年龄段的孩子来说,图形化编程语言是一个很好的起点。例如,Scratch和Blockly都是非常适合初学者的图形化编程工具,它们通过拖拽积木的方式来编写代码,让孩子们能够直观地理解编程的基本概念。
-
编程思维:除了具体的编程语言,培养孩子的编程思维也非常重要。编程思维包括问题分解、逻辑思考、模式识别等能力,这些能力对于解决问题和创造性思维都非常有帮助。可以通过一些益智游戏、拼图游戏等来培养孩子的编程思维。
-
机器人编程:机器人编程是一个很受孩子们欢迎的学习方式。通过编程控制机器人的动作和行为,孩子们可以在实践中学习编程的基本原理。一些简单的机器人套装如乐高机器人套装、小米机器人等,都可以作为孩子们学习编程的工具。
-
电子游戏设计:对于喜欢玩电子游戏的孩子来说,学习游戏设计也是一个很好的学习编程的方式。通过学习游戏设计,孩子们可以学习到游戏逻辑、角色设计、关卡设计等方面的知识,并且可以动手制作自己的游戏。一些游戏设计软件如GameMaker、Unity等都可以用于初学者。
-
数学和逻辑思维:编程和数学和逻辑思维有很强的联系,因此在学习编程的同时,也可以加强孩子们的数学和逻辑思维能力。可以通过数学游戏、谜题等方式来培养孩子们的数学和逻辑思维能力,这对于他们未来的学习和发展都非常有帮助。
总之,4到7岁的孩子学习编程可以培养他们的逻辑思维、问题解决能力和创造力,为他们未来的学习和职业发展打下基础。选择适合他们年龄和兴趣的学习方式,并与游戏、数学等其他学科结合起来,可以让他们更加有趣地学习编程。
1年前 -
-
4到7岁的孩子正处于快速发展的阶段,学习编程对于他们的认知、逻辑思维和创造力的培养非常有益。在这个年龄段,可以选择一些适合儿童的编程语言和编程工具,以下是一些适合4到7岁孩子学习的编程方式:
-
图形化编程工具:使用图形化编程工具可以让孩子通过拖拽和组合图形块来编写程序,这种方式更加直观和易于理解。Scratch Jr.是一个非常适合4到7岁孩子学习的图形化编程工具,它可以帮助孩子学习基本的编程概念和逻辑思维。
-
机器人编程:使用可编程机器人可以让孩子将编程与实际操作结合起来,增加趣味性和实践性。例如,Lego Education WeDo是一个适合儿童学习的机器人编程套件,它可以帮助孩子学习基本的编程概念和机械原理。
-
编程故事书:通过阅读编程相关的故事书,可以帮助孩子了解编程的基本概念和思维方式。例如,《Hello Ruby》是一本以编程为主题的绘本,适合4到7岁的孩子阅读。
-
编程游戏:通过玩一些有趣的编程游戏,可以帮助孩子学习编程的基本概念和逻辑思维。例如,Code.org提供了一系列适合儿童学习的编程游戏,包括《Minecraft:编程冒险》和《Star Wars:建造英雄》等。
-
编程玩具:一些编程玩具可以让孩子通过操作和玩耍来学习编程。例如,Bee-Bot是一个适合4到7岁孩子学习的编程玩具,它可以帮助孩子理解编程的基本概念和指令执行的过程。
在学习编程的过程中,家长和老师的指导非常重要。他们可以引导孩子进行问题分析、逻辑思考和创意设计,培养孩子的创造力和解决问题的能力。此外,学习编程不仅仅是为了将来成为专业程序员,更重要的是培养孩子的思维方式和创新精神,帮助他们在未来的学习和工作中具备更好的竞争力。
1年前 -